


Yongjae Lee is a technology commercialization leader in AI × Security and an expert in AI Security Intelligence, combining natural language processing (NLP) with cybersecurity. He co-founded S2W Inc. (listed on KOSDAQ in September 2025) and led the development of cyber threat intelligence (CTI) technologies based on the dark web and deep web. He also developed key AI technologies, including DarkBERT, the world’s first LLM specialized for the dark web. He has published six papers at top-tier international conferences, including ACL, NAACL, and NDSS, and has delivered numerous practical AI security solutions such as Tweezers for threat detection and BitAbuse for phishing defense.
